Educational Game design
Games
• Is about playing, pretending
• Contains: goals and rules
• Is fair!
• State of flow
• Risk / Reward

Adventure games
• Activities
– Puzzle solving
– Gathering and using items
– Story, setting, and themes
– Dialog and conversation trees
– Goals, success and failure

Game design
• Target audiance!
• Learning unit (programming, computer
communications, algorithms…)
• Learning goals + Game goals
• Mapping learning goals with game goals!!!
5
• Our goal is to "blend" learning goals into game
activities -> student is enjoying the game and
doesn't even realize that she is learning
complex concepts
• Designing a game:
– Story is very important!
– Virtual, fantasy world
– Main character, NPC's

eAdventure
• Game engine for designing adventure games
• Easy to use
• No prior knowledge about programming is
required
• Integration with LMS (SCORM)

Implementing with
eAdventure
• Scenes
– Places where the action of the game takes place
– Player interacts with objects and characters
– Connected with other scenes by exits
• Cutscenes
– Slideshows
– Videoscene
12
• Main character
– Player controlled character
– Define animations (standing, walking, talking…)
13
• NPC – non-player characters
– Any character that is not controlled by player
– Same animations as for main character
• Game items
– Actions (examine, grab, use, use with, drag to)
14
• Conversations
– Interactions with characters
– Action -> talk to
– Elements of conversations:
• Start
• Dialog
• Options
• Links between dialogs
• End
